SVG to JPG — 無料で変換
無料・高速・無制限。登録不要。ファイルは15分後に自動削除されます。
SVGファイルとは?
SVG(Scalable Vector Graphics)は、XMLマークアップ言語をベースとしたベクター画像フォーマットです。ピクセルの集合体としてイメージを保存するラスター形式(JPG、PNG、BMPなど)とは根本的に異なり、SVGは数学的な図形の定義 — パス(曲線経路)、ベジエ曲線、直線、テキスト文字列など — を使って画像を記述・表現します。この数学的なアプローチにより、SVG画像は小さなファビコンやアプリアイコンから巨大な屋外看板やバナーまで、どのようなサイズに拡大縮小しても画質が一切劣化しないという大きな利点があります。SVGはWeb上で使用されるロゴ、UIアイコン、イラストレーション、データチャート、テクニカルダイアグラム(技術図面)の標準的なフォーマットとして広く採用されています。SVGファイルはプレーンテキスト(XML形式)で記述されているため、Visual Studio CodeなどのコードエディタやテキストエディタでHTML/CSSと同様に直接編集でき、Googleなどの検索エンジンによるインデックス登録が可能であり、CSSスタイルシートやJavaScriptプログラミングを使用したインタラクティブなアニメーション効果を適用することもできます。
SVG vs JPG — 違いは何ですか?
SVGとJPGは、画像データの表現方法が根本的に異なるまったく異質な種類の画像フォーマットです。SVGはベクターベースの形式であり、すべての図形やテキストを数学的な方程式と座標で記述しているため、どれだけ拡大しても画質の劣化は一切発生しません(理論上無限の解像度を持ちます)。これに対してJPGはラスターベースの形式であり、固定された解像度のピクセルグリッド(画素の格子)として画像データを保存しているため、元のサイズを超えて拡大すると画像がぼやけたりジャギー(ギザギザ)が目立つようになります。SVGは企業ロゴ、Webサイト用UIアイコン、幾何学的なグラフィックデザインに優れた性能を発揮し、JPGはデジタルカメラで撮影した写真や複雑な色彩グラデーションを含む画像に優れた性能を発揮します。SVGファイルはシンプルな線画やアイコンなどの単純なグラフィックの場合は非常に小さなファイルサイズで表現できますが、写真のような複雑な画像を効率的に表現することはできません。SVGからJPGへの変換にはラスタライズ処理が必要です — つまり、ベクター形式で記述されたアートワークを特定の解像度(DPI)の固定ピクセルグリッドにレンダリングして変換することを意味します。
SVGをJPGに変換すべきタイミングは?
特定のソーシャルメディアプラットフォーム、メールクライアントソフトウェア、商業用の印刷サービスなど、SVGベクター形式に対応していないプラットフォームやサービス向けにラスター画像(ピクセルベースの画像ファイル)が必要な場合に、SVGをJPGに変換してください。この変換は、PowerPointやKeynoteなどのプレゼンテーション用ソフトウェア、WordやPagesなどのドキュメント作成ツール、あるいはWebサイトの画像ギャラリーのコンテンツとしてロゴやイラストレーションを画像形式で準備する際によく行われます。当コンバーターは高品質な出力画像を実現するために、SVGファイルを300 DPI(ドット/インチ)の高解像度でラスタライズ処理します。また、SVGファイルをJPGに変換することで、すべての図形・テキスト・パスがピクセルに平坦化(フラット化)されるため、第三者がオリジナルのベクター形式のアートワークを容易に編集・改変することを防止したい場合にも有効な手段となります。
SVGをJPGに変換する方法
アップロード
SVGファイルをアップロードエリアにドラッグ&ドロップ、またはクリックして選択してください。
変換
変換は自動的に開始されます。SVGは300 DPIでラスタライズされます。
ダウンロード
変換されたJPGファイルを個別またはZIPでダウンロードできます。
よくある質問
この変換ツールは本当に無料ですか?
はい、完全に無料でご利用いただけます。ファイルの数にもファイルのサイズにも制限は一切ございません(1ファイルあたり最大で100 MBまで対応しております)。
アップロードしたファイルは安全ですか?
アップロードされたファイルは暗号化されたセキュアなサーバー上で安全に処理されます。そして変換完了後15分以内にサーバーから自動的に完全削除されます。
ラスタライズにはどの解像度が使用されますか?
当ツールではSVGファイルを300 DPI(ドット/インチ)の高解像度でラスタライズ処理を行います。この解像度により、パソコンやスマートフォンの画面での表示と商業レベルの印刷の両方の用途に十分適した高品質な出力画像が得られます。出力されるJPG画像の実際のピクセル寸法(幅×高さのピクセル数)は、SVGファイル内で定義されたビューポートのサイズ設定に依存して決まります。
SVGの透明部分はどうなりますか?
透明度を持つSVG要素(アルファチャンネルが設定された要素)や背景色が指定されていないSVGファイルの要素は、JPG出力においては白い背景色の上にレンダリングされて出力されます。これは、JPGフォーマットの仕様として画像の透明度をサポートしていないためです。
外部フォントを参照しているSVGファイルを変換できますか?
外部のフォントファイルを参照しているSVGファイルの場合、テキスト部分が正しくレンダリング・表示されない場合があります。最良の変換結果を得るためには、SVGファイル内のフォントをあらかじめアウトライン化(パスに変換)しておくか、Google Fontsなど一般的に広く利用可能なWebフォントを使用してください。SVGファイル内に直接埋め込まれたフォントデータについては、正しくレンダリングされます。